在Java开发中,HashMap 是最常用的数据结构之一。它属于 Java集合框架 的核心组件,用于存储键值对(key-value pa...
在现代 C++ 开发中,多线程并发编程已成为提升程序性能的重要手段。然而,多线程也带来了新的挑战——数据竞争(Data Race)。本文...
在Java编程入门过程中,理解数据结构是至关重要的一步。其中,Java矩阵数据结构是最基础也是最常用的一种形式,它本质上是通过二维数组来...
在C++编程中,野指针(Dangling Pointer)是一个常见但危险的问题。很多初学者甚至有经验的开发者都曾因野指针导致程序崩溃、...
在 Go语言并发编程 中,控制并发访问共享资源是一个常见且关键的问题。虽然 Go 提供了 goroutine 和 channel...
在 Python元组基础操作 的学习旅程中,元组(tuple)是 Python 中一种非常重要的内置数据类型。它与列表(list)类似,...
在 Linux 系统管理中,监控系统性能是保障服务稳定运行的关键。而 Ubuntu sar命令 正是系统管理员常用的利器之一。本文将手把...
在当今数字时代,图像处理已成为开发中不可或缺的一部分。无论是为网站自动压缩图片、生成缩略图,还是进行简单的图像编辑,Pillow图像处理...
在众多排序算法中,桶排序(Bucket Sort)是一种基于“分而治之”思想的高效排序方法。尤其适用于数据分布较为均匀的场景。本文将围绕...
在C#编程中,嵌套类和泛型是两个非常强大的特性。当它们结合在一起时,可以构建出高度灵活且类型安全的代码结构。本文将详细讲解C#嵌套类的泛...
在现代网络应用开发中,处理用户输入的字符串时常常会遇到各种编码、格式和安全问题。特别是在实现如 XMPP(即时通讯协议)、SASL(简单...
在学习C语言的过程中,C语言字符型数据类型是一个基础但非常重要的概念。很多初学者对字符和字符串的区别感到困惑,本文将从零开始,用通俗易懂...
在当今数字化时代,数据安全至关重要。作为一门以安全性和性能著称的系统级编程语言,Rust 在加密和安全领域正变得越来越受欢迎。本教程将带...
在学习 Java 编程的过程中,你一定会频繁地使用到 System 类。它是 Java 标准库中的一个核心工具类,提供了访问系统资源、标...
在现代Web开发和API交互中,J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,因其简洁、易...